What are the methods of brick construction?
The manufacturing process has six general phases: 1) mining and storage of raw materials, 2) preparing raw materials, 3) forming the brick, 4) drying, 5) firing and cooling and 6) de-hacking and storing finished products (see Figure 1).

What construction is brick?
Bonding may be achieved by overlapping alternate courses (rows or layers) in brickwork, by using metal ties, and by inserting units vertically so they join adjacent courses.
A bond course of headers (units laid with their ends toward the face of the wall) can be used to bond exterior masonry to backing masonry..

What is the construction process of brick?
A brick is a type of construction material used to build walls, pavements and other elements in masonry construction.
Properly, the term brick denotes a unit primarily composed of clay, but is now also used informally to denote units made of other materials or other chemically cured construction blocks..
